Silent Divide reshapes an office on demand with a movable acoustic wall — clean white operable panels that slide across to split one space into two quiet rooms, then retract to open it back up.
The acoustic panels give real sound separation for meetings or focused work, and top-hung on a ceiling track they leave the floor clear and glide smoothly. It’s flexible, reconfigurable space without a stick of permanent construction.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can one room become two on demand?
Yes — a movable acoustic wall divides the space when closed and reopens it when stacked away.
How well does it block sound?
Acoustic panels and seals provide separation rated to specification.
Where do the panels go when open?
They stack neatly to one side or into a storage pocket.
